sql >> Databáze >  >> RDS >> Database

Přidání dalších datových úložišť do Microsoft Power BI

Microsoft Power BI vám umožňuje získat obchodní statistiky generováním vizualizací, řídicích panelů a sestav z dat vaší organizace. Ke shromažďování dat používáte Power BI Desktop, který obsahuje řadu konektorů, které umožňují analyzovat data v různých oblíbených úložištích dat. Tento článek ukazuje, jak můžete integrovat Power BI Desktop s datovými úložišti v backendech, pro které neexistuje vyhrazený konektor.

Power BI Desktop stejně jako mnoho dalších analytických aplikací podporuje ODBC, obecné rozhraní pro přístup k datům, které umožňuje rozšířit výchozí výběr backendů. Chcete-li získat přístup k backendu z Power BI Desktopu pomocí ODBC, musíte si pro tento backend získat ovladač ODBC. Abychom tento proces ilustrovali, následující kroky ukazují, jak integrovat Power BI Desktop s Salesforce.com a MongoDB pomocí ovladače Easysoft ODBC pro tyto produkty.

Příklad:Jak připojit Power BI k Salesforce.com

Komponenty potřebné k připojení Power BI k Salesforce.com jsou:

Power BI Desktop <-> Ovladač ODBC Salesforce.com <-> Salesforce.com

Příklad:Jak připojit Power BI k MongoDB

Komponenty potřebné k připojení Power BI k MongoDB jsou:

Power BI Desktop <-> Ovladač ODBC MongoDB <-> MongoDB

Ovladač ODBC Salesforce.com a ovladač ODBC MongoDB jsou k dispozici ke stažení z webové stránky Easysoft.

Instalace, licencování a testování ovladače Easysoft ODBC Driver

  1. Stáhněte si ovladač ODBC pro Windows Salesforce.com nebo ovladač ODBC pro Windows MongoDB podle potřeby. (Je nutná registrace.)
  2. Nainstalujte a licencujte ovladač Easysoft ODBC Driver na počítači se systémem Windows.

    Pokyny k instalaci najdete v dokumentaci k ODBC ovladači Salesforce.com nebo dokumentaci k ovladači ODBC MongoDB.

Než budete moci pomocí ovladače Easysoft ODBC Driver připojit Power BI Desktop k Salesforce.com nebo MongoDB, musíte nakonfigurovat systémový zdroj dat ODBC. Zdroj dat ODBC ukládá podrobnosti o připojení pro cílovou databázi (např. Salesforce.com) a ovladač ODBC, který je vyžadován pro připojení k ní (např. ovladač ODBC Salesforce.com).

Chcete-li spustit Správce ODBC v 32bitovém systému Windows, otevřete Nástroje pro správu v Ovládacích panelech a poté otevřete Zdroje dat (ODBC). (Ve starších verzích Windows je aplet Ovládací panely, který spouští Správce ODBC, označen jako Zdroje dat.)

Chcete-li spustit Správce ODBC v 64bitovém systému Windows, v dialogovém okně Spustit systému Windows zadejte tento příkaz:

%windir%\system32\odbcad32.exe

Poznámka Tento příkaz spustí 64bitovou verzi správce ODBC. Protože Power BI Desktop je 64bitová aplikace v 64bitovém systému Windows, musíte použít tuto verzi.

Použijte správce ODBC k vytvoření zdroje dat ovladače ODBC.

Vytvoření zdroje dat ODBC Salesforce.com

  1. Vyberte kartu Systémové DSN a poté zvolte Přidat.
  2. V dialogovém okně Vytvořit nový zdroj dat zvolte Easysoft ODBC-Salesforce Driver a poté zvolte Dokončit.
  3. Dokončete dialogové okno Nastavení DSN ovladače Easysoft ODBC-Salesforce Driver:
    Nastavení Hodnota
    DSN Salesforce.com
    Uživatelské jméno Jméno vašeho uživatele Salesforce.com. Například [email protected].
    Heslo Heslo pro vašeho uživatele Salesforce.com.
    Token Bezpečnostní token pro vašeho uživatele Salesforce.com, je-li vyžadován.

    Chcete-li zjistit, zda potřebujete dodat bezpečnostní token, zvolte tlačítko Test. Pokud se pokus o připojení nezdaří s chybou, která obsahuje LOGIN_MUST_USE_SECURITY_TOKEN , musíte jeden dodat.

    Salesforce.com odešle e-mailem bezpečnostní token na e-mailovou adresu spojenou s vaším uživatelským účtem Salesforce.com. Pokud jste neobdrželi bezpečnostní token, můžete jej znovu vytvořit. Salesforce.com vám poté pošle e-mailem nový bezpečnostní token. Chcete-li znovu vytvořit svůj bezpečnostní token, přihlaste se na Salesforce.com a poté z uživatelské nabídky vyberte Nastavení. V poli Rychlé hledání vyhledejte „token zabezpečení“. Na stránce Resetovat bezpečnostní token klikněte na Obnovit bezpečnostní token. Když token obdržíte do svého e-mailového klienta, zkopírujte jej a vložte do pole Token.

  4. Pomocí tlačítka Test ověřte, že se můžete úspěšně připojit k webu Salesforce.com.

Vytvoření zdroje dat MongoDB ODBC

  1. Vyberte kartu Systémové DSN a poté zvolte Přidat.
  2. V dialogovém okně Vytvořit nový zdroj dat zvolte ovladač Easysoft ODBC-MongoDB a poté zvolte Dokončit.
  3. Vyplňte tato pole Dialogové okno Nastavení DSN ovladače Easysoft ODBC-MongoDB:
    Nastavení Hodnota
    DSN MongoDB
    Popis Ovladač ODBC Easysoft MongoDB
    Server Název nebo IP adresa hostitele, kde běží vaše instance MongoDB.
    Uživatelské jméno Pokud pro přístup k databázi MongoDB potřebujete zadat uživatelské jméno, zadejte ho sem.
    Heslo Heslo pro vaše uživatelské jméno MongoDB.
    Ignorovat ověření Pokud MongoDB nedělá vyžadovat zadání uživatelského jména a hesla, povolte tuto možnost. Toto je řešení pro aplikace, jako je Power BI Desktop, které vždy předávají uživatelské jméno a heslo v připojovacím řetězci, bez ohledu na to, zda je to potřeba.
  4. Pomocí tlačítka Test ověřte, že se můžete úspěšně připojit ke své databázi MongoDB.

Připojení Power BI k vaší databázi ODBC

Nyní můžete Power BI Desktop připojit k databázi. V našem příkladu jsou cílovými databázemi Salesforce.com a MongoDB:

  1. V Power BI Desktopu vyberte Načíst data.
  2. V dialogovém okně Načíst data zvolte ODBC a poté zvolte Připojit.
  3. V dialogovém okně Z ODBC vyberte zdroj dat ODBC a poté klikněte na OK.
  4. Po zobrazení výzvy zadejte uživatelské jméno a heslo databáze.

    Pokud uděláte chybu při zadávání uživatelského jména a hesla, zrušte proces připojení. Poté v možnostech a nastavení Power BI Desktopu upravte zdroj dat. V dialogovém okně pověření zdroje dat zadejte správné uživatelské jméno nebo heslo. V opačném případě bude Power BI Desktop nadále používat nesprávné přihlašovací údaje uložené v mezipaměti.

    Pokud používáte MongoDB a běžně nepotřebujete zadávat uživatelské jméno a heslo, zadejte nějaké fiktivní řetězce do příslušných polí. Za předpokladu, že jste povolili Ignore Auth při konfiguraci zdroje dat Easysoft bude vaše připojení úspěšné.

  5. V dialogovém okně Navigátor vyberte tabulky, které chcete analyzovat v Power BI Desktopu, a pak zvolte Načíst.

    Data ODBC jsou nyní k dispozici pro použití ve vizualizacích Power BI.


  1. Jak mohu importovat data z ASCII (ISO/IEC 8859-1) do své databáze Rails/PGSQL?

  2. SQL Levé připojení

  3. Jak mohu zjistit, zda je v Codeigniter úspěšný dotaz na vytvoření, aktualizaci nebo odstranění

  4. Závažná chyba:Volání nedefinované funkce session_register()